news 2026/4/23 15:31:46

Virtual Display Driver:Windows虚拟显示器扩展完全指南

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
Virtual Display Driver:Windows虚拟显示器扩展完全指南

Virtual Display Driver:Windows虚拟显示器扩展完全指南

【免费下载链接】virtual-display-rsA Windows virtual display driver to add multiple virtual monitors to your PC! For Win10+. Works with VR, obs, streaming software, etc项目地址: https://gitcode.com/gh_mirrors/vi/virtual-display-rs

你是否曾经因为物理显示器数量有限而感到工作空间不足?Virtual Display Driver正是为解决这一痛点而生的创新解决方案。这款基于Rust开发的Windows虚拟显示驱动程序,能够为你的计算机添加多个虚拟显示器,极大地扩展你的数字工作空间。无论是VR应用、直播推流还是远程桌面,这个工具都能提供灵活的多显示器支持。

虚拟显示技术的工作原理

Virtual Display Driver通过在系统层面创建虚拟显示设备,让Windows操作系统认为存在额外的物理显示器。当应用程序向这些虚拟显示器输出内容时,驱动会智能处理渲染数据,确保流畅的用户体验。

![虚拟显示驱动图标](https://raw.gitcode.com/gh_mirrors/vi/virtual-display-rs/raw/13bafda435260d232a7190e621f8d97f24c2f5c5/Virtual Display Driver Control/Assets/icon.png?utm_source=gitcode_repo_files)

快速上手:安装与配置

环境准备

在开始安装前,请确认你的系统满足以下要求:

  • Windows 10 2004或更新版本(仅支持64位系统)
  • 管理员权限(用于证书安装)
  • 支持WDDM 2.7的图形适配器

证书安装步骤

由于驱动需要数字签名验证,首先需要安装证书:

  1. 获取项目中的DriverCertificate.cer文件
  2. 以管理员身份运行命令提示符
  3. 执行以下命令:
certutil -addstore -f root "DriverCertificate.cer" certutil -addstore -f TrustedPublisher "DriverCertificate.cer"

标准安装流程

推荐使用MSI安装程序进行标准安装:

  1. 下载最新版本的MSI安装包
  2. 双击运行安装程序
  3. 按照向导完成安装步骤
  4. 安装完成后,在开始菜单中找到"Virtual Display Driver Control"

核心功能详解

多显示器管理

Virtual Display Driver支持最多10个虚拟显示器同时运行。每个显示器都可以独立配置:

  • 分辨率设置:支持从720p到4K的多种分辨率
  • 刷新率调节:提供60Hz、144Hz等多种刷新率选项
  • 灵活启用/禁用:可随时控制单个或全部显示器的状态

控制面板使用

启动控制面板后,你将看到直观的界面:

  • 显示器列表:显示所有已创建的虚拟显示器
  • 快速操作按钮:一键启用/禁用所有显示器
  • 详细配置选项:点击设置图标可修改分辨率和刷新率

高级应用场景

VR应用支持

为VR头显创建专用虚拟桌面,提供沉浸式的虚拟现实体验。

直播与录制

为OBS等直播软件提供额外的虚拟显示器,避免干扰主工作空间。

远程桌面优化

在远程桌面会话中扩展显示空间,提升远程工作效率。

实用操作技巧

命令行控制

对于高级用户,项目提供了命令行工具进行精细控制:

# 列出所有虚拟显示器 virtual-display-driver-cli list # 添加新虚拟显示器 virtual-display-driver-cli add --resolution 1920x1080 --refresh 60 # 修改显示器参数 virtual-display-driver-cli modify "显示器名称" --resolution 2560x1440

Python集成开发

开发者可以通过Python绑定进行自动化管理:

import virtual_display_driver as vdd # 初始化驱动连接 driver = vdd.DriverClient() # 添加虚拟显示器 new_monitor = driver.add_monitor( name="Python控制显示器", width=1920, height=1080, refresh_rate=60 )

常见问题解决

驱动安装失败

如果安装过程中遇到问题,请检查:

  • 证书是否正确安装
  • 系统是否为支持的Windows版本
  • 是否具备管理员权限

虚拟显示器不显示

在Windows显示设置中点击"检测"按钮,确保虚拟显示器被正确识别。

开发与构建指南

开发环境搭建

要构建Virtual Display Driver,需要准备:

  • Visual Studio 2022(安装C++桌面开发工作负载)
  • Windows驱动工具包(WDK)
  • Rust工具链

构建命令:

cargo make build # 调试版本 cargo make -p prod build # 发布版本

项目结构概览

Virtual Display Driver项目采用模块化设计:

  • rust/virtual-display-driver/- 核心驱动实现
  • rust/driver-ipc/- 进程间通信模块
  • rust/bindings/python/- Python语言绑定

最佳实践建议

性能优化

  • 根据实际需求选择合适的显示器数量
  • 合理设置分辨率和刷新率
  • 启用硬件加速功能(如果支持)

安全注意事项

  • 仅从官方渠道获取驱动文件
  • 定期更新到最新版本
  • 注意证书的有效期

Virtual Display Driver为Windows用户提供了强大的虚拟显示扩展能力。无论你是普通用户需要更多工作空间,还是开发者需要测试多显示器应用,这个工具都能满足你的需求。通过本文的详细指南,相信你已经掌握了从安装配置到高级使用的完整知识体系。

现在就开始体验虚拟显示技术带来的便利吧!只需简单的安装步骤,你就能拥有额外的虚拟显示器,让你的工作效率和娱乐体验都得到显著提升。

【免费下载链接】virtual-display-rsA Windows virtual display driver to add multiple virtual monitors to your PC! For Win10+. Works with VR, obs, streaming software, etc项目地址: https://gitcode.com/gh_mirrors/vi/virtual-display-rs

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/4/23 14:37:59

胡桃工具箱完全攻略:解锁原神桌面端终极游戏助手

胡桃工具箱完全攻略:解锁原神桌面端终极游戏助手 【免费下载链接】Snap.Hutao 实用的开源多功能原神工具箱 🧰 / Multifunctional Open-Source Genshin Impact Toolkit 🧰 项目地址: https://gitcode.com/GitHub_Trending/sn/Snap.Hutao …

作者头像 李华
网站建设 2026/4/23 14:38:00

7天如何从零掌握数据库实战技能:db-tutorial 高效学习指南

7天如何从零掌握数据库实战技能:db-tutorial 高效学习指南 【免费下载链接】db-tutorial 📚 db-tutorial 是一个数据库教程。 项目地址: https://gitcode.com/gh_mirrors/db/db-tutorial 在当今数据驱动的开发环境中,你是否经常面临这…

作者头像 李华
网站建设 2026/4/23 15:27:57

终极Android技术面试题库:免费获取完整求职指南

终极Android技术面试题库:免费获取完整求职指南 【免费下载链接】Awesome-Android-Interview 项目地址: https://gitcode.com/gh_mirrors/aw/Awesome-Android-Interview 想要在Android技术面试中脱颖而出?这个免费的Android技术面试题库为你提供…

作者头像 李华
网站建设 2026/4/22 22:08:08

老款Mac免费升级终极指南:3步轻松安装最新macOS系统

老款Mac免费升级终极指南:3步轻松安装最新macOS系统 【免费下载链接】OpenCore-Legacy-Patcher 体验与之前一样的macOS 项目地址: https://gitcode.com/GitHub_Trending/op/OpenCore-Legacy-Patcher 还在为老款Mac无法升级最新系统而烦恼吗?OpenC…

作者头像 李华
网站建设 2026/4/23 12:11:42

终极NoteWidget完整指南:让OneNote笔记秒变专业文档的Markdown插件

NoteWidget是一款专为OneNote设计的开源Markdown插件,通过强大的实时预览功能让传统笔记焕发新生。无论你是程序员、教师还是职场人士,这款插件都能将你的OneNote笔记瞬间升级为专业级技术文档,支持图表生成、代码高亮等丰富功能。 【免费下载…

作者头像 李华
网站建设 2026/4/23 12:10:43

MLflow多语言终极指南:三步搞定跨国团队协作难题

MLflow多语言终极指南:三步搞定跨国团队协作难题 【免费下载链接】mlflow 一个关于机器学习工作流程的开源项目,适合对机器学习工作流程和平台开发感兴趣的人士学习和应用,内容包括数据集管理、模型训练、模型部署等多个方面。特点是功能强大…

作者头像 李华